摘要
大庆油田采用聚合物驱油弥补水驱后期产量下降和提高采收率,并同步开展了聚合物配注工艺的研究与聚合物驱油试验。应用聚合物分散装置、熟化搅拌器和聚合物熟化储存合一配制工艺,实现聚合物干粉的大容量分散和快速搅拌溶解;通过大排量输送泵、母液过滤器、低黏度损失流量调节器、母液静态混合器等核心工艺设备,研发一管多站母液外输工艺、一泵多井注入等简化配注工艺,实现了聚合物母液低黏度损失与长距离多环节输送、注入,优化形成'集中配制、分散注入'的总体工艺流程。简化的聚合物驱地面工艺技术既保证了聚合物溶液低黏度损失高精度配注,又降低了地面工程投资和运行成本,技术上支撑了聚合物驱油技术的大规模工业化应用,并根据聚合物配注工艺技术的发展趋势,提出了相关建议。
Polymer flooding is an important measure to make up the production decrease at the late stage of water flooding and increase the recovery rate in Daqing Oilfield.The research of polymer compounding process and the polymer flooding test are carried out simultaneously.The combination process of polymer dispersing device,the curing agitator as well as polymer curing and storage is used to realize large-capacity dispersion and the rapid stirring and dissolving of polymer dry powder.Using the large-displacement pump,mother liquid filter,low-viscosity loss flow regulator,mother liquor static mixer and other core process equipment,this study develops the onechannel multi-station mother liquid external transport process,one-pump multi-well injection and other simplified injection allocation technologies.This aims to to achieve low viscosity loss of polymer mother liquor and long-distance multi-link transport and injection,optimize and thus form the whole process flow of centralized preparation and dispersion injection.Simplified polymer flooding ground technology not only ensures high-precision injection allocation of the low viscosity loss of polymer solution,but also reduces ground engineering investment and operating costs.It can provide a technical support for the large-scale industrial application of polymer flooding technology,and put forward relevant suggestions according to the development trend of polymer injection allocation technology.
